Title:
HP - xw6400
Verdict:
This is an ideal system if you are looking to upgrade from an entry level workstation, while its small format makes it ideal for the smaller office, although on the flip side it does mean that your options are limited if you want to expand the hardware.
Summary:
compact business workstation

Title:
xw6400
Pros:
Small, quiet case. Good set of entry-level accessories.
Cons:
Slow processor. Few drive bays.
Verdict:
Our review unit has just a single processor, which you could upgrade with another chip in the future. It's the Intel Xeon E5310, which is the slowest of the quad-core range and runs at 1.6GHz. The specs are completed by 4GB of RAM, an nVidia 1500 graphics
Summary:
Our review unit of HP's first workstation to offer quad-core chips is modestly specced and priced - and it's a lot smaller that other systems we've seen.
